Complaints: Fix It, Face It or F**k It

No matter how good your business is, complaints will always happen. It is like trying to have a barbecue in Britain and hoping it will not rain. Some organisations dream of a world without complaints, pouring money into eliminating every issue. But perfection is not reality. Complaints are inevitable. The challenge is how you respond. And after years of dealing with them, I have found there are only three real approaches:
  • Fix it – If the problem is fixable, solve it at the root.
  • Face it – If it is out of your control, own up and handle it.
  • F**k it – If it is nonsense, let it go.
